`wgpu-pp`
===
Simple, C-style preprocessor for WGSL using proc macros. It also runs compile-time validation via Naga.

Preprocessor statements:
- `#include`: Ability to share code between shaders.
- `#define`: Work around WGSL 1.0 limitations (such as [passing arrays to functions](https://github.com/gpuweb/gpuweb/issues/2268#issuecomment-1788285679)). Works for both constants and macros.
`wgpu-pp` does not aim to output human-readable WGSL, there may be extraneous newlines—comments are also stripped.
